Nationwide Children’s Becomes Certified Site for CAR-T Cell Therapy
Nationwide Children’s Hospital has been designated a certified treatment center for the FDA-approved Novartis CAR-T cell therapy Kymriah™ (tisagenlecleucel) and can now offer the therapy to patients.

Age Related Racial Disparities in Suicide Rates Among Youth Ages 5 to 17 Years
A new study from researchers at Nationwide Children's Hospital and collaborators published today in JAMA Pediatrics shows that racial disparities in suicide rates are age-related.

Four in Five Americans Favor Increase in Mental Health Support For Kids
According to new public opinion research released today, 87 percent of Americans agree there needs to be more mental health support (including increased treatment, therapy and prevention resources) available to help children and adolescents in their communities.
